Dermatology Nurse Practitioner

MUSC Health - Lancaster, SC

Apply Now

Job Description

One-year fellowship focuses on clinical experiences as well as a robust didactic curriculum, to provide well-rounded education intended to fully prepare an APP for a full-time position in specialty areas. Primary fellowship role is dependent on specialty area but will include opportunities to learn in various settings and work towards procedural and clinically relevant competencies. APP fellow may be required to attend academic sessions and/or complete presentations/lectures/QI projects as determined by APP Fellowship Program.The Dermatology APP Fellow will receive 1 year of training in Charleston, SC where they will train in clinic alongside physician learners such as residents and fellows in learning a comprehensive approach to patient care. This includes specialized training in therapeutic procedures such as biopsies, advanced injections and cryotherapy.APPs who have completed all fellowship requirements, will be transitioned to a full-time position in dermatology in Lancaster, SC.
